Abstract

A communication system comprises at least a base station device and a terminal device. The terminal device transmits a demodulation reference signal associated with a physical channel, receives a configuration of comb of the demodulation reference signal, and transmits the demodulation reference signal mapped based on the configuration of comb. The base station device transmits a configuration of comb of a demodulation reference signal related to a physical channel.

Claims (12)

1. A mobile station apparatus comprising:

a pseudo-random sequence generator configured to be initialized, at a beginning of each radio frame, with a first value using a first parameter; wherein

in a first case that a second parameter is set, the pseudo-random sequence generator is configured to be initialized with the first value using the second parameter, for hopping of a first base sequence for a physical uplink control channel (PUCCH),

the second parameter is different from the first parameter;

in a second case that a third parameter is set, the pseudo-random sequence generator is configured to be initialized with the first value using the third parameter, for hopping of a second base sequence for a demodulation reference signal for a physical uplink shared channel (PUSCH), and

the third parameter is different from the first parameter and the second parameter.

2. A method for a mobile station apparatus, comprising:

initializing a pseudo-random sequence generator at a beginning of each radio frame, with a first value using a first parameter;

in a first case that a second parameter is set, initializing the pseudo-random sequence generator with the first value using the second parameter, for hopping of a first base sequence for a physical uplink control channel (PUCCH), wherein

the second parameter is different from the first parameter; and

in a second case that a third parameter is set, initializing the pseudo-random sequence generator with the first value using the third parameter, for hopping of a second base sequence for a demodulation reference signal for a physical uplink shared channel (PUSCH), wherein

the third parameter is different from the first parameter and the second parameter.
